17-To amend, on a temporary basis, the Attorney General for the District of Columbia Clarification
18-and Elected Term Amendment Act of 2010 to increase the not-to-exceed amount for the
19-Litigation Support Fund to $27 million, and to increase maximum spending from the fund
20-on public safety initiatives from $9 million to $9.7 million.
21-
22- BE IT ENACTED BY THE COUNCIL OF THE DISTRICT OF COLUMBIA, That this
23-act may be cited as the “Litigation Support Fund Temporary Amendment Act of 2024”.
24-
25- Sec. 2. Section 106b of the Attorney General for the District of Columbia Clarification
26-and Elected Term Amendment Act of 2010, effective October 22, 2015 (D.C. Law 21-36; D.C.
27-Official Code § 1-301.86b), is amended as follows:
28-(a) Subsection (c)(2) is amended to read as follows:
29-“(2) Beginning in Fiscal Year 2024, up to $9.7 million deposited into the Fund
30-each fiscal year may be used for the purposes of crime reduction, violence interruption, and other
31-public safety initiatives.”.
32-(b) Subsection (d)(3)(A) is amended by striking the phrase “$23.5 million” and inserting
33-the phrase “$27 million” in its place.
34-
35- Sec. 3. Fiscal impact statement.
36- The Council adopts the fiscal impact statement of the Budget Director as the fiscal impact
37-statement required by section 4a of the General Legislative Procedures Act of 1975, approved
38-October 16, 2006 (120 Stat. 2038; D.C. Official Code § 1-301.47a).
